Biomedical engineers

Biomedical engineering is a combination of engineering principles and the medical and scientific disciplines. They design and develop technology for patients, such computers and prosthetic devices. They may also design software and hardware that can improve the quality or life expectancy of people who are sick. Your field of interest will determine which degree you earn. Biomedical engineers who are interested in becoming scientists and mathematicians should take high school science courses. You may also find useful courses in computer programming and mechanical drawing.

There are many career opportunities in biomedical engineers. Some jobs in this field include designing artificial internal organs and body parts. Others make medical equipment or test new medicines. Still other biomedical engineers develop and install medical equipment and machinery. They assess the effectiveness of medical equipment and provide feedback to doctors, scientists, and clinicians. The future is bright for biomedical engineers regardless of what their job entails.

Electrical and electronics engineers

Electric and electronic engineers are expected to be in high demand. They will need to create distribution systems that connect new technologies as new technologies develop. In addition to designing and building new devices, electrical engineers will be required to upgrade nation's power grids. The same goes for electrical engineers who will need to automate various production steps. A bright future awaits those who choose to focus in one of these areas.

Naval architects

Today's naval architects are some of the most in-demand engineers. Apart from working on various projects, naval architects also have the chance to work for the classification society, which oversees the design and building of ships. Other opportunities in maritime engineering include sales and marketing, equipment procurement, and more. The industry's many skills can be transferred into other industries, such research and design. After completing an education in this field, naval architects may want to pursue a career in consultancy, where they offer engineering guidance and project management support to clients.
